#01cab2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#01cab2 is composed of 0.4% red, 79.2% green and 69.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 11.9%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 172.8 degrees, a saturation of 99% and a lightness of 39.8%. #01cab2 color hex could be obtained by blending #02ffff with #009565. Closest websafe color is: #00cc99.

Shades and Tints of #01cab2
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000706 is the darkest color, while #f2fffd is the lightest one.

Tones of #01cab2
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#5f6c6b is the less saturated color, while #01cab2 is the most saturated one.
